Celebrating 45 Years of Palliative Care at St. Christopher’s
2012 will mark 45 years since the founding of St. Christopher’s Hospice by
Dame Cicely Saunders, leading the way to the development of the modern
palliative care movement.
McGill University under the inspired leadership
of Balfour Mount has been contributing to the life of this emergent clinical
field by organizing the International Congress on Palliative Care, the first of
which was held in 1976 with the participation of both Dame Cicely and
Elisabeth Kubler-Ross.
We are proud to continue this tradition of mutual
exchange and collaboration, and, to honour the work of these pioneers, the
19th Congress will include sessions by members of St. Christopher's team
and a Closing Plenary address by Dr. Mount. |
